#TECHNOTIPS: The best time to harvest jackfruit
by Catheryn Villorente - Monday, 22 March 2021, 10:18 AM
 
langka best time to harvestJackfruit tree bears fruit at three years old. But the precise time to harvest is important if you want it sweet and tasty.

This fruit oozes with sticky latex that, when harvested it too early, may result in a mess. As it ripens, the latex it produces lessens; the riper the fruit, the less of a mess. Meanwhile, picking it too late would make it deteriorate rapidly.

When tapped, an unripe fruit will have a solid sound while a mature one will create a dull hollow noise. Another indication of a mature fruit would have spines that are well-developed, spaced, and slightly soft. Ready-to-pick fruit will produce a fragrant aroma and the last leaf of the peduncle will yellow. (gardeningknowhow.com)
